Trading Excess Solar Energy for Beer?

Image
  It may sound a little amusing, but it’s no laughing matter for the brewers of VB or the brand’s loyal consumers. The iconic Victoria Bitter brand has teamed up with marketing firm Clemenger BDDO to introduce a scheme that will have VB lovers licking their lips. Consumers who generate solar energy from their rooftop solar installations typically receive a credit on their power bill for the excess solar they produce. Well, that credit can now be traded directly for a slab of VB delivered straight to your door. How the solar exchange program works Firstly, consumers will need to be signed up with energy provider Diamond Energy, or make the switch in order to redeem their VB credits. The offer is only available for Queensland, Victoria, South Australia and New South Wales residents, with just 500 spots available.
